Gigabyte Z590 Aorus Tachyon motherboard is addressed to overclocking enthusiasts

Gigabyte has announced the high-end Z590 Aorus Tachyon board, apparently aimed at the enthusiast looking to get the most out of the processor and memory.

According to the source, the board layout is optimized for open stands. The processor power subsystem includes two 8-pin EPS connectors and a 12-channel controller with tantalum capacitors and a DrMOS regulator in each channel, rated for amperage up to 100 A.

Each of the two memory channels has only one DDR4 DIMM slot. Optimization of the wiring between the processor and memory modules allows you to count on the highest frequencies.

The board also includes controls for features requested by potential buyers, such as BIOS settings profile selection, cold restart, manual BIOS chip selection, etc.

In terms of equipment, the board has four PCIe x16 slots, two of which can function as Gen 4 with an 11th Gen Intel (Rocket Lake) processor. If one of them is busy, it works in x16 mode, if both – the lines are divided equally. The other two slots are Gen 3, connected to the Z590. One of them works in x4 mode, the other – in x1 mode.

There are three M.2 slots for drives, each with four PCIe lanes. One of the slots is connected to the processor and also supports Gen 4 when used with Rocket Lake. You can also note the Realtek ALC1220-VB audio codec and 2.5 GbE and Wi-Fi 6E network connections. The manufacturer does not name the price of the novelty.
